Kiwi-30 Upgrade Notes
Display
The Kiwi-30 display provides
feedback and instructions that make
navigating the menu easier. On
normal play the display will show the
Tone Name on the top row.
The bottom row contains status
information.
Menu Level 1
Example Display
TONE NAME
1 HCAS VOL 124
1 = Menu Level
H = Hold On
C = Chord Set
A = Arp Playing
S = Sequence Playing
VOL is the Tone volume
Note H,C,A & S will only show if the
sections are active.
Menu Level 2
Example Display
ARP MODE
2 UP 1OCT PLAY
2 = Menu Level
Mode can be Up, Down, U/D,
Random or As Played
Range can be 1-4 Octs
PLAY or STOP will show the
current ARP state
Menu Level 3
Example Display
SEQ MODE
3 PLAYING XXX
3 = Menu Level
STOPPED/PLAYING = Seq Mode
XXX = the current Step number
Menu Level 4
Example Display
MIDI DUMP <1-5>
4 SEL DUMP TYPE
4 = Menu Level
Select dump type 1-5 and press
WRITE to start the dump
Factory Presets
The factory presets are loaded via
sysex files. The factory preset file is
available from Kiwitechnics upon
request and is included with the
updates.
A Factory restore of the Kiwi-30 is
done by holding the 'WRITE' and
the 'BANK/SET' buttons down
while powering on the synth.
This will wipe all Tones and
Seqs in the synth and replace
them with 'blank' Tones and
Erased Seqs. This will also
reset all the Global parameters
to there default settings.
Midi Received
Midi data received will flash the MIDI
Led if it is recognized by the Kiwi-30.
